Solar Panel Output Voltage: How Many Volts Do PV
Each PV cell produces anywhere between 0.5V and 0.6V, according to Wikipedia; this is known as Open-Circuit Voltage or V OC for short. To be more accurate, a typical open circuit voltage of a solar cell is 0.58 volts (at 77°F or 25°C). All the

What is solar panel voltage?
Solar panel voltage measures the electric potential difference between the panel’s positive and negative terminals. It is expressed in volts (V) and is a crucial factor in determining the overall performance of a solar energy system. In solar photovoltaic (PV) setups, the voltage yield of the PV panels usually ranges between 12 to 24 volts.

Why do solar panels have a higher voltage?
The number of solar cells in series affects the voltage output. So more cells in a panel means more voltage for your solar system. Sunlight is key! Sunlight intensity and angle play a role in the maximum power point (MPP) voltage of your solar panel. More sunlight, better angles, and more voltage.
